He was dismissed after scoring 31 runs in the first innings of the second Test against Bangladesh. It has been 614 days since Babar Azam scored his last half-century in Tests. Comparison between Babar and Virat Kohli is nothing new. Meanwhile, recently former Pakistani cricketer Danish Kaneria has made a big statement saying that Babar Azam should not be compared to Virat Kohli. Kaneria stressed that Virat’s aura is different and Babar does not even come close to him. Forget comparing Virat-Babar- Danish Kaneria After the end of the second day of the second Test between Pakistan and Bangladesh, Danish Kaneria while talking to Sports Tak said, Who is comparing them? I am tired of hearing people compare them. When you are talking about comparing, look at the runs Virat has scored. He has scored runs all over the world. He is a great player. Look at his stature, when he comes on the field, his aura is different and he (Babar) doesn’t even come close to him, forget comparing them. All this is created by the channels to sell their product. I have got a lot of questions to compare them, but I have never done it. Look at the stats. When both of them retire, definitely look at the stats. Indian star batsman Virat Kohli was the highest run scorer in the ODI World Cup 2023 and IPL 2024. At the same time, he won the Player of the Match title by playing an amazing innings of 76 runs against South Africa in the T20 World Cup 2024 final. Whereas Babar Azam has not been able to show anything special in international cricket so far. Babar Azam was reappointed as Pakistan’s white-ball cricket captain ahead of the T20 World Cup 2024, but the team was eliminated from the tournament after the group stage.
